Iced matcha contains 18 calories per 100 g. The same serving provides 3.6 g of carbohydrates, 0.6 g of protein, and 0.1 g of fat.
Yes, iced matcha is compatible with vegan diets. It is also suitable for vegetarian, gluten-free, Mediterranean, flexitarian, pescatarian, and omnivore eating patterns.
